Echo E415000111 Trimmer Speed Feed Regulator Knob 2 Pack
SKU:
364902215398
Regular price
$15.98
Seller Notes:
Shelf wear may be present.
Condition Notes:
Open box
Brand:
ECHO
Couldn't load pickup availability